Indications & Clinical Uses

Levetiracetam is an antiepileptic drug used to control various seizure types.

  • Partial seizures: reduces the frequency and severity of focal onset seizures.
  • Generalized tonic‑clonic seizures: helps prevent convulsive episodes that involve the whole brain.
  • Myoclonic seizures: diminishes sudden, brief muscle jerks associated with myoclonic epilepsy.

How It Works

  • Levetiracetam binds to the synaptic vesicle protein SV2A, a key regulator of neurotransmitter release. This interaction modulates synaptic transmission, decreasing neuronal excitability and stabilising abnormal electrical activity that underlies seizure generation.

Side Effects

Levetiracetam may cause a range of adverse reactions, varying from mild to severe.

Common Side Effects

  • Dizziness: transient sensation of light‑headedness.
  • Fatigue: feeling unusually tired or low in energy.
  • Headache: mild to moderate pain in the head region.
  • Irritability: increased emotional sensitivity or agitation.
  • Nausea: mild upset stomach or urge to vomit.
  • Nasal congestion: blocked or runny nose.

Serious or Rare Side Effects

  • Severe skin reactions: such as Stevens‑Johnson syndrome or toxic epidermal necrolysis.
  • Mood changes: including depression, suicidal thoughts, or aggression.
  • Hematologic abnormalities: rare cases of low blood cell counts.
  • Hepatic dysfunction: elevated liver enzymes indicating liver stress.
  • Respiratory depression: uncommon but potentially life‑threatening breathing difficulty.
  • Anaphylaxis: rare severe allergic response requiring immediate medical attention.

Precautions & Warnings

Before initiating therapy, consider the following precautions.

  • Pregnancy: Category B – use only if potential benefit justifies the potential risk to the fetus.
  • Renal impairment: dose may need adjustment in patients with reduced kidney function.
  • Psychiatric history: monitor for mood changes, especially in patients with prior depression or anxiety.
  • Concomitant CNS depressants: may enhance sedation or dizziness.
  • Driving and machinery: avoid operating heavy equipment until individual response is known.
  • Store at ambient temperature: keep below 25°C, retain in original packaging, protect from moisture and direct sunlight.

Avoid Interactions

Levetiracetam can interact with other medicines, affecting efficacy or safety.

Major Interactions (Avoid)

  • Carbamazepine: may reduce levetiracetam plasma levels, decreasing seizure control.
  • Phenobarbital: can lower levetiracetam concentrations, potentially compromising effectiveness.

Moderate Interactions (Monitor Closely)

  • Valproic acid: may increase levetiracetam levels, requiring clinical monitoring.
  • Rifampin: can induce metabolism, lowering levetiracetam exposure.
  • Oral contraceptives: levetiracetam may reduce hormonal contraceptive efficacy; advise alternative birth control.
  • Alcohol: may exacerbate central nervous system depression and dizziness.
  • Other antiepileptics: combined use may increase risk of adverse CNS effects.

Compared with many traditional antiepileptics, levetiracetam has a relatively simple pharmacokinetic profile, minimal protein binding, and fewer drug‑enzyme interactions. This can make dosing more predictable and reduce the need for routine therapeutic drug monitoring, although individual response and side‑effect profiles still guide drug selection.
